Transaction 73148312db6c51faddd9b2a2f42f0f8b8ff0fc14888a8a8305b341e81dcb093f
1 Input
2 Outputs
- 73148312db6c51faddd9b2a2f42f0f8b8ff0fc14888a8a8305b341e81dcb093f:0
- 73148312db6c51faddd9b2a2f42f0f8b8ff0fc14888a8a8305b341e81dcb093f:1
value 30299993573
address 37WN282aAhh38XryxmeK2T3MJ3xtrrBHCp
value 5000000000
address 34soG7dy7jXtym23zDSiSbeSTasd2dm9u5